I feel like the jacket is a bit too long. The bottom of the jacket reaches past your thumb, which seems like a bit much. When I look at the whole picture, the jacket also takes as much vertical space as the pants, which makes it look like you're short and wearing a normal-length jacket. The button stance would look lower if the jacket were shorter, too.
I see what you are saying. I have struggled with jacket length somewhat. I think my arms are a bit shorter than what you would expect for my torso. The jacket is actually just covering my behind, so I don't have a lot of room to make it shorter. If I use the "hand" rule to get a jacket, I often end up with my behind exposed.

The jacket length looks spot on (I really like the jacket itself, too). It's probably just the cuffed pants that are skewing appearance of your proportions and height. Dangerous territory for shorter guys.

I'm 5'7 - kinda short so I will never do cuffs and I tend to stick to very slight break (it varies depending on how tapered to pants are.) having a full break, especially with cuffs can definitely make you look shorter.
